According to N-body simulations, dark matter should be distributed in the Galaxy into structures of various masses. We have modelled the distribution of these sub-structures, so as to produce a map of the expected γ-ray flux. The identification of this signal by H.E.S.S. is a challenge, because it is shadowed by the hadronic and electronic backgrounds. The most massive sub-structures of the galactic halo are the dwarf spheroidal galaxies. We present a preliminary analysis of H.E.S.S. observations on Carina dwarf to put constraints on WIMP models.
